Essential Regulations Affecting Affiliates
Affiliates in the UK must follow advertising standards from the Advertising Standards Authority (ASA) and the CAP Code. Your messaging must be clear that gambling carries risks. You can never target people under 18. Every promotional claim needs to be accurate and backed up. If you promote bonus offers, all significant terms and conditions must be clearly visible.

Maximizing Your Profits: Commission Models Broken Down
Grasping commission models is vital for projecting your revenue and picking the right partners. Most Aviator affiliate programs utilize a Revenue Share model. You earn a percentage of the net revenue created by the players you refer. This model functions superbly for high-retention games like Aviator, because you gain from a player’s activity over their lifetime. Some programs might provide a Cost Per Acquisition (CPA) deal, paying a fixed fee for each verified new player who makes a deposit. Hybrid models, which blend both approaches, are also common. When you review programs, look carefully at the terms. What exactly is considered as «net revenue»? It’s often total bets minus wins, bonuses, and fees. Review the percentage rate and be aware for any negative carryover clauses. In the UK market, where player values are inclined to be high, a transparent and generous revenue share model often delivers the most sustainable and profitable earnings for committed affiliates.

What precisely is the Aviator game?
Aviator is a famous online crash-betting game. A multiplier starts at 1x and increases linearly. Players put a bet and must cash out prior to the multiplier «crashes» at a random point. If they cash out in time, they win their bet multiplied by the cash-out multiplier. It’s known for simple, suspenseful, and social gameplay.
